I just responded to your post on another topic about my topsy turvy cake...but I just saw your topic so I though I'd add to it.

I could see the two working together. Maybe the shark could be jumping through one of the layers on the cake...so his head is sticking out of one end and his tail out of the other.

You could use lots of flowers to tie in the luau theme - the base color could be blue for water. This could be a really fun cake.

Again, if you are looking for construction ideas, let me know.

Start your theme on the bottom cake...make that the ocean..fish...the shark..etc....next layer work up...some water and maybe begin the beach theme...top layers make your luau theme...coconut trees...hula dancers...that way they will all tie in together...
